Original book written, so not prurient (trying to get people sexually aroused) 2 physiological processes: vasocongestion & myotonia (muscle contraction) Males: penis completely erect, ridge swells, testes swell (blue balls, lover nuts, fluid at tip of penis, blood pressure and heart rate rise in both males and females. Females: more breast swelling and enlargement of the uterus, orgasmic platform forms, swelling of the outer 1/3 of the vagina, clitoris retracts.
